Title
Case of Lieutenant Stevenson and George Moxley's pay
Description
Asks that Dunscomb mention to Pierce the case of Lieutenant Stevenson and the matter of issuing commutation without proof of his being deranged. Encloses certificates for George Moxley's pay.
